#221450 basic color information

#221450

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#221450 has decimal index of: 2233424, is composed of 13.3% red, 7.8% green and 31.4% blue. #221450 in CMYK color model, is composed of 57.5% cyan, 75% magenta, 0% yellow and 68.6% black.
#330066 is the closest web-safe color to #221450.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
